West Ham have lost just once at Upton Park in their last nine matches and a chance is taken on the Hammers tonight.
Avram Grant’s men play Birmingham in the first leg of their Carling Cup semi-final, Ipswich or Arsenal await at Wembley, and it should be a decent watch.
With European football and, more importantly, silverware just three matches away, there’s no question either manager will rest key men, despite fears of relegation, and it is the Blues who are slightly favoured by the bookmakers to advance.
With home advantage at St Andrews in the second leg I can’t argue with that but it also means West Ham will be looking to secure a lead after 90 minutes and I think they’ll get it.

Grant is a man still very much under pressure in east London, rumours are rife that Sam Allardyce will be appointed this week, but his team easily got the better of Barnsley in the FA Cup on Saturday and the Israeli will be demanding more of the same on Tuesday.
West Ham fans saw their side crush holders Manchester United 4-0 in the last eight and, while they slipped to defeat next time out in front of their adoring faithful, a 3-1 loss to Manchester City was no disgrace. They also played well versus Everton when holding the Toffees to a 1-1 draw and West Ham still possess a number of talented individual in their starting line up.
Survival is the priority for both clubs this season, West Ham deservedly got the better of their relegation six-pointer with Wolves ten days ago, but installing some confidence with a domesitc cup final appearance would certainly do no harm and both have the quality to stay up.
Birmingham themselves were impressive FA Cup winners on the weekend, down the road at Millwall, but aside from that 4-1 triumph they do tend to struggle for goals on their travels and Alex McLeish has seen his team win jus once away from home in the top flight all season.
At what is now a standout 2.25 with Coral, I rate West Ham marginal value to prevail and certainly couldn’t be getting involved in the Blues at top price 3.50.
